spirit hides the tv remote

the remote to our TV disappeared last night my husband and I checked both sides of our chairs the table, a shelf, the floor, a shoe, the garbage can My husband asked “do you think Beau has it?” “Not a chance,” I told him “we would hear him chewing it”. We turned on the lights and tore the living room apart. Moved the couch and both recliners. Put our hands down the recliners three or four more times. “Your mom’s birthday is tomorrow,” I said “do you think it is her saying hello?” His mother has been gone twenty years, but this felt like spirit playing tricks. We already lost one remote to this machine and it was never found. I will not be surprised if it is sitting here next to our chairs tomorrow. I was wrong. It was sitting on the chair in the morning.
